CITY OF RACINE Environmental Health Specialist in RACINE, Wisconsin

JOB REQUIREMENTS: POSITION: The Environmental Health Specialist/Sanitarian performs diversified technical environmental health duties under the direction of the Public Health Administrator and / or their designee. ESSENTIAL DUTIES: Conduct routine inspections of facilities, such as schools, restaurants, retail food establishments, hotel/motels, public swimming facilities, tattoo and body art facilities, temporary restaurants, mobile food trucks, pet shops, massage parlors, rooming houses, backyard chickens, and vending machines as regulated by state and local ordinances. Review new construction, remodeling plans, and blueprints for permitted establishments regulated by local and state health ordinances. Conduct investigations and risk assessments in response to lead poisoned children. Inspect and investigate dwellings to correct or abate human health hazards or public nuisances. Investigate citizen complaints, answer inquiries, and provide education supporting local and state environmental health ordinances. Interact with epidemiological event responses, including foodborne illness outbreaks, to determine causes and corrective actions. Investigate unlicensed/illegal business operations. Investigate animal bites and issue appropriate orders / warnings / citations for licensing violations and vaccination statutes. Collect appropriate environmental samples for testing, such as water, ice, food, paint chips, and dust. Package rabies specimens for shipment and testing. Write orders / referrals and Municipal Court citations / fines, and summons / complaints for violations of local and state ordinances. Provide testimony in court and administrative meetings regarding environmental health violations. Teach safe food handling techniques in a small classroom setting. Maintain HEPA vacuum rental service. Provide input at case management encounters, departmental meetings, conferences, evaluations, planning committees, and outreach activities. Complete activity / inspection / reports and enter into appropriate databases. Participate in peer review activities and evaluation of program effectiveness. Attend training sessions and meetings to maintain current knowledge of community, environmental, and public health related issues and policies.
